Jail for robber caught after dropping social welfare receipt near scene

Summary

Amanda Daly, 36, was sentenced to three years in jail, with the final six months suspended, for robbing a taxi driver of €700 on 15 April 2015. She was caught after dropping her purse, which contained a social welfare receipt, near the robbery site. Daly, who has no fixed abode and 42 prior convictions mainly for public order offences, pleaded guilty at Dublin Circuit Criminal Court. She and accomplice Jason Hynes (43) had planned the robbery; Hynes had previously received a four‑and‑a‑half‑year sentence. The judge noted Daly's severe drug addiction and tragic life, and that she had an active role, attempting to tie the driver's hands to the steering wheel. She had been released on bail for drug treatment but failed to complete the programme and was returned to custody. The robbery involved a syringe and an attempt to extort money from the driver, who was frightened by the assault.
